Lessing Memorial
Tilgarten, located in Berlin, was designed and installed by Otto Lessing. Established in memory of the famous German poet, playwright, and critic Gotthold Ephraim Lessing. Not only renowned for his literary creations, but also highly respected for his contributions to drama theory and religious philosophy. His works and ideas have had a profound impact on German culture and the Enlightenment movement, particularly his reflections on civic self-awareness and contributions to drama. In addition, Vienna's Jewish Square also has a memorial statue of Lessing, which has been standing there since 1981 and was created by Sigfried Shahruks.
